How they compare
Yemen currently reports 0.4 against 0.37 in Solomon Islands, a difference of 0.03.
That makes Yemen's figure about 1.1 times Solomon Islands's.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Yemen ahead.
Solomon Islands ranks 132nd and Yemen ranks 129th of 192 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Solomon Islands averaged higher in 5 and Yemen in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Solomon Islands | Yemen |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.0176 | 0.0181 | 0.0004 | Yemen |
| 1970s | 0.0389 | 0.0133 | 0.0256 | Solomon Islands |
| 1980s | 0.2988 | 0.0656 | 0.2332 | Solomon Islands |
| 1990s | 0.4826 | 0.0699 | 0.4127 | Solomon Islands |
| 2000s | 0.4162 | 0.1648 | 0.2513 | Solomon Islands |
| 2010s | 0.128 | 0.202 | 0.074 | Yemen |
| 2020s | 1.07 | 0.3425 | 0.73 | Solomon Islands |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
